SATIZABAL-REYES, MELANIA. Employment Conditions of a Group of Workers with Disabilities in Cali, Colombia. CS [online]. 2019, n.27, pp.61-88. ISSN 2011-0324. https://doi.org/10.18046/recs.i27.2773.
People with disabilities have experienced situations of social exclusion and discrimination. However, some have managed to join the labor market. This paper aims to explore the employment conditions of a group of workers with disabilities. A quantitative, descriptive, cross-sectional study was carried out with a sample of 160 workers with disabilities in Cali. An index of employment conditions was designed. The study found that one in two workers has good employment conditions. The type of disability impacts employability. The stark diversity of the sample reveals that physically disabled workers have better employment conditions, while mentally disabled workers have worse conditions. Labor dependence influences employment conditions. Salaried workers have better employment conditions than freelance workers.
